U.S.-Iran Tensions Take a Dramatic Turn as Trump Calls Off Planned Military Strike

After escalating rapidly, tensions between the United States and Iran took a dramatic turn. On August 1, U.S. President Donald Trump announced on social media that Iran, along with several Middle Eastern countries, had requested that the United States postpone its planned military action. In response, he agreed to cancel the strike.

Trump stated that the parties had reached a preliminary framework agreement that includes the immediate, full, and unrestricted reopening of the Strait of Hormuz while addressing Iran's nuclear threat. According to Trump, the decision to cancel the military operation was contingent upon all parties moving swiftly to finalize the agreement, adding that Israel had also committed to this course of action.

However, only hours after Trump's announcement, Iranian officials publicly rejected his claims. On August 2, Iran's Mehr News Agency quoted a senior military official describing Trump's statement that Iran had requested a halt to military operations as “another lie.” The official emphasized that Iranian forces remain on the highest level of alert and are fully prepared for any scenario, regardless of whether the United States escalates or de-escalates the situation. Should military confrontation become unavoidable, he stated, the battlefield would determine the outcome.

Prior to Trump's announcement, the regional security environment had deteriorated sharply. The U.S. State Department issued a broad security advisory urging American citizens across the region to consider departing. Kuwait reported an Iranian drone attack, while Tehran warned that it had prepared retaliatory plans targeting critical Israeli infrastructure and U.S. energy facilities throughout the Middle East.

Saudi Crown Prince Mohammed bin Salman reportedly spoke directly with President Trump, expressing concern over a potential U.S. strike on Iran and urging restraint. Meanwhile, Qatar, the United Arab Emirates, Türkiye, and Pakistan continued diplomatic efforts aimed at preventing further escalation.

Earlier, Iran had signaled that it had developed a comprehensive retaliation strategy targeting key Israeli infrastructure as well as major U.S.-linked energy assets across the region. Market participants closely monitored critical energy facilities, including Saudi Arabia's Ghawar Oil Field and Abqaiq processing facility, the UAE's Zakum Oil Field, and Qatar's Ras Laffan LNG complex. Any renewed military escalation could place these strategic assets at risk, potentially disrupting global crude oil and natural gas supplies.

Trump's decision to suspend the planned strike has provided a temporary signal of de-escalation, with mediation efforts led by Saudi Arabia and other regional players appearing to play a significant role. Nevertheless, Iran's firm rejection of Trump's account underscores the fragile level of mutual trust between the two sides, leaving considerable uncertainty over whether any proposed agreement can ultimately be implemented. The reopening of the Strait of Hormuz and the resolution of Iran's nuclear program remain the key unresolved issues.

In the near term, oil price volatility will likely remain highly sensitive to the progress of diplomatic negotiations and the actual status of maritime traffic through the Strait of Hormuz. Over the longer term, lasting stability in the region will depend on whether both sides can reach an enforceable agreement while ensuring the security of critical energy infrastructure. For now, diplomacy and military preparedness continue to coexist, leaving global energy markets in a heightened state of uncertainty.
